CAMPAIGN INDEX                                                                                                      TOP 15 CAMPAIGNS
                            CAMPAIGN                             CLIENT                  AGENCY                   MARKET                SCORE*
 1      IBM at 100                                                   IBM                   Ketchum                      USA                    15

 2      Parallel Lines                                              Philips           OneVoice (Fleishman-              UK                     13
                                                                                       Hillard, Ketchum)

3 (=)   Lifebuoy School of 5 HandWashing Campaign                  Unilever            Apex Porter Novelli             Kenya                   11

3 (=)   A Lifetime Commitment to Safety                           Goodyear                 Ogilvy PR                   China                   11

3 (=)   Flip Your Profile                                           Cisco                   Text 100                 Singapore                 11

 4      Vac from the Sea                                          Electrolux               Prime PR                   Sweden                   10

5 (=)   Trojan Pulls Back the Sheets on Sexy Tech                   Trojan                  Edelman                     USA                    9

5 (=)   The Starbucks Brand Transformation                        Starbucks                 Edelman                     USA                    9

5 (=)   Bomb Threat Response                                   American Airlines       Weber Shandwick                  USA                    9

5 (=)   BlackBerry Customers - Loving what they do online            RIM                    Edelman                 Asia-Pacific               9

5 (=)   Every One                                           Save The Children India    Weber Shandwick                  India                  9

6 (=)   Cookie CAREavan Across America                       Doubletree by Hilton          Ketchum                      USA                    8

6 (=)   Flight Plan for the Future                                 JetBlue               MWW Group                      USA                    8

6 (=)   7 - Eleven Unites America with Purple Slurpees            7 - Eleven          Freshworks/Ketchum                USA                    8

 7      2 Minutes Silence                                    Royal British Legion      Burson-Marsteller                UK                     6


                                                                                                *Based on the Holmes Report’s Creative Index Methodology

AGENCY INDEX                                                                                                          TOP 15 OVERALL AGENCIES
Among agencies, Weber Shandwick tops the Holmes Report’s first Creative In-
dex, thanks to a well-balanced haul from major shows across several regions                                       AGENCY                               SCORE
and markets, led by its American Airlies ‘Bomb Threat Response’ effort in the US,
and Save the Children programme in India.                                                    1        Weber Shandwick                                      120
 Despite just two campaigns in the top 15, Weber took top spot because of
numerous wins across various countries and industry sectors, including work for              2        Ogilvy PR                                            106
Pepsico, Pfizer, McDonald’s, General Motors and MasterCard.
 In second spot came Ogilvy PR, spurred by a Goodyear China CSR initiative                   3        Edelman                                              100

                                                                                             4        Ketchum *                                            74.5

                                                                                             5        Burson-Marsteller **                                  46

                                                                                             6        Hill & Knowlton **                                    36

                                                                                             7        Leo Burnett                                           35

                                                                                             8        Prime                                                 31

                                                                                             9        MSLGroup                                              30

                                                                                             10       Fleishman Hillard *                                  26.5

                                                                                             11       GolinHarris                                           26

                                                      Pepsico’s Pepsi Refresh Campaign     12 (=)     Grayling                                              24
that won plenty of metal. Other highlights for the firm were its work for the Mexico
Tourism Board, Kazakhstan’s BTA Bank and Bayer Healthcare in the US.                       12 (=)     Porter Novelli                                        24
 Ogilvy narrowly edged Edelman into third spot. The independent agency posted
three campaigns within the top 15, for Trojan and Starbucks in North America,              13 (=)     APCO Worldwide                                        15
and RIM in Asia-Pacific.
 Rounding out the top quartet was Ketchum, which dominated the top of the                  13 (=)     The Practice                                          15
campaign ranking thanks to its IBM at 100 and Philips Parallel Lines campaigns,          *Points for OneVoice campaigns for Philips have been split between
the latter as part of Omnicom’s OneVoice multi-agency team.                              Fleishman-Hillard and Ketchum **Team WPP points for Ford have been split between
                                                                                         Burson-Marsteller and Hill + Knowlton Strategies.
